Payne-Miller and Stoner Win at Highland Table Tennis Tournament
(By Danny Seemiller)

Four members of the South Bend Table Tennis Club took home trophies from the South Shore/ Butterfly Table Tennis Championships held December 29 and 30 in Highland, Indiana.

Dion Payne-Miller, won the Under 2100 event, and Marty Stoner won the Under 2200 events. Payne-Miller and Coach Danny Seemiller placed second in the Open Doubles event.  Ronnie Coleman claimed second place in the Under 1750 event. Payne-Miller and Stoner placed third in the boys’ eighteen years and under event.

In the Open Singles Yichi Zhang rallied from a 3-1 deficit to defeat Sharon Alguetti 4-3. A spectacular match and $800. for Yichi. In the Youth events Sharon Alguetti won the 18 Boys and Sid Naresh the 15 boys. Nandan Naresh was the 13 Boys Champion. In the girls events Maria Sirakova won the 15 and 18 and under events and $1,500. for her effort. Rachel Zhou finished 2nd in both 15 and 18 and under  events. Melynda Jia won the 13 girls. Thanks goes to Si Wasserman, South Shore Sports, South Bend TTC and Butterfly for providing the sponsorship for this 15th Highland tourney.

This was the 15th year that the South Bend Table Tennis Club sponsored the Highland event. More than 130 players from New Jersey to Missouri competed in 26 events. The event boasted $10,000 in prize money, one of the largest prize offerings of any US tournament.

The tournament was sponsored by the South Bend Table Tennis Club. The club is coached by Danny Seemiller, five times US nationals champ and two-time US Olympic coach. The club, located at the Beacon, 4210 Lincolnway West in South Bend, is open Tuesdays 7:30-9:30, Thursdays 6 – 9:30, Saturdays and Sundays 2 – 6 pm.
